Home
last modified time | relevance | path

Searched refs:Composer (Results 1 – 25 of 25) sorted by relevance

/frameworks/native/cmds/flatland/
DFlatland.h31 class Composer; variable
38 Composer* (*composerFactory)();
47 class Composer {
49 virtual ~Composer() {} in ~Composer()
55 Composer* nocomp();
56 Composer* opaque();
57 Composer* opaqueShrink();
58 Composer* blend();
59 Composer* blendShrink();
DComposers.cpp112 class ComposerBase : public Composer {
137 Composer* nocomp() { in nocomp()
143 Composer* opaque() { in opaque()
166 Composer* opaqueShrink() { in opaqueShrink()
199 Composer* blend() { in blend()
237 Composer* blendShrink() { in blendShrink()
DMain.cpp369 Composer* mComposer;
/frameworks/native/services/surfaceflinger/DisplayHardware/
DComposerHal.cpp44 Composer::~Composer() = default;
121 Composer::CommandWriter::CommandWriter(uint32_t initialMaxSize) in CommandWriter()
124 Composer::CommandWriter::~CommandWriter() in ~CommandWriter()
128 void Composer::CommandWriter::setLayerInfo(uint32_t type, uint32_t appId) in setLayerInfo()
139 void Composer::CommandWriter::setClientTargetMetadata( in setClientTargetMetadata()
150 void Composer::CommandWriter::setLayerBufferMetadata( in setLayerBufferMetadata()
161 void Composer::CommandWriter::writeBufferMetadata( in writeBufferMetadata()
173 Composer::Composer(const std::string& serviceName) in Composer() function in android::Hwc2::impl::Composer
229 Composer::~Composer() = default;
231 std::vector<IComposer::Capability> Composer::getCapabilities() in getCapabilities()
[all …]
DHWComposer.h55 class Composer; variable
218 virtual Hwc2::Composer* getComposer() const = 0;
232 explicit HWComposer(std::unique_ptr<Hwc2::Composer> composer);
357 Hwc2::Composer* getComposer() const override { return mComposer.get(); } in getComposer()
407 std::unique_ptr<android::Hwc2::Composer> mComposer;
DComposerHal.h85 class Composer {
87 virtual ~Composer() = 0;
337 class Composer final : public Hwc2::Composer {
339 explicit Composer(const std::string& serviceName);
340 ~Composer() override;
DHWC2.h44 class Composer; variable
245 Display(android::Hwc2::Composer& composer,
337 android::Hwc2::Composer& mComposer;
400 Layer(android::Hwc2::Composer& composer,
438 android::Hwc2::Composer& mComposer;
DHWComposer.cpp146 HWComposer::HWComposer(std::unique_ptr<Hwc2::Composer> composer) : mComposer(std::move(composer)) { in HWComposer()
150 : mComposer(std::make_unique<Hwc2::impl::Composer>(composerServiceName)) { in HWComposer()
DHWC2.cpp101 Display::Display(android::Hwc2::Composer& composer, in Display()
754 Layer::Layer(android::Hwc2::Composer& composer, const std::unordered_set<Capability>& capabilities, in Layer()
/frameworks/native/services/surfaceflinger/tests/unittests/mock/DisplayHardware/
DMockComposer.cpp28 Composer::Composer() = default;
29 Composer::~Composer() = default;
DMockComposer.h46 class Composer : public Hwc2::Composer {
49 Composer();
50 ~Composer() override;
/frameworks/native/libs/vr/libvrflinger/include/dvr/
Dvr_flinger.h19 class Composer; variable
30 Hwc2::Composer* hidl,
45 bool Init(Hwc2::Composer* hidl,
/frameworks/native/services/surfaceflinger/tests/unittests/
DHWComposerTest.cpp64 Hwc2::mock::Composer* mHal = new StrictMock<Hwc2::mock::Composer>();
88 impl::HWComposer hwc{std::unique_ptr<Hwc2::Composer>(mHal)}; in TEST_F()
107 impl::HWComposer hwc{std::unique_ptr<Hwc2::Composer>(mHal)}; in TEST_F()
123 std::unique_ptr<Hwc2::mock::Composer> mHal{new StrictMock<Hwc2::mock::Composer>()};
DRefreshRateSelectionTest.cpp77 Hwc2::mock::Composer* mComposer = nullptr;
155 mComposer = new Hwc2::mock::Composer(); in setupComposer()
157 mFlinger.setupComposer(std::unique_ptr<Hwc2::Composer>(mComposer)); in setupComposer()
DTestableSurfaceFlinger.h56 class Composer; variable
192 void setupComposer(std::unique_ptr<Hwc2::Composer> composer) { in setupComposer()
438 HWC2Display(Hwc2::Composer& composer, in HWC2Display()
511 void inject(TestableSurfaceFlinger* flinger, Hwc2::Composer* composer) { in inject()
DSetFrameRateTest.cpp129 Hwc2::mock::Composer* mComposer = nullptr;
191 mComposer = new Hwc2::mock::Composer(); in setupComposer()
193 mFlinger.setupComposer(std::unique_ptr<Hwc2::Composer>(mComposer)); in setupComposer()
DCompositionTest.cpp122 mComposer = new Hwc2::mock::Composer(); in setupComposer()
124 mFlinger.setupComposer(std::unique_ptr<Hwc2::Composer>(mComposer)); in setupComposer()
189 Hwc2::mock::Composer* mComposer = nullptr;
DDisplayTransactionTest.cpp151 Hwc2::mock::Composer* mComposer = nullptr;
220 mComposer = new Hwc2::mock::Composer(); in injectMockComposer()
222 mFlinger.setupComposer(std::unique_ptr<Hwc2::Composer>(mComposer)); in injectMockComposer()
/frameworks/native/libs/vr/libvrflinger/
Dhardware_composer.h72 Layer(Hwc2::Composer* composer, const DisplayParams& display_params,
86 Layer(Hwc2::Composer* composer, const DisplayParams& display_params,
177 Hwc2::Composer* composer_ = nullptr;
309 bool Initialize(Hwc2::Composer* composer,
347 DisplayParams GetDisplayParams(Hwc2::Composer* composer,
491 std::unique_ptr<Hwc2::Composer> composer_;
564 void UpdateEdidData(Hwc2::Composer* composer, hwc2_display_t hw_id);
Dvr_flinger.cpp31 Hwc2::Composer* hidl, hwc2_display_t primary_display_id, in Create()
58 bool VrFlinger::Init(Hwc2::Composer* hidl, in Init()
Dhardware_composer.cpp140 void HardwareComposer::UpdateEdidData(Hwc2::Composer* composer, in UpdateEdidData()
155 Hwc2::Composer* composer, hwc2_display_t primary_display_id, in Initialize()
247 composer_.reset(new Hwc2::impl::Composer("default")); in CreateComposer()
379 Hwc2::Composer* composer, hwc2_display_t display, bool is_primary) { in GetDisplayParams()
1342 Layer::Layer(Hwc2::Composer* composer, const DisplayParams& display_params, in Layer()
1355 Layer::Layer(Hwc2::Composer* composer, const DisplayParams& display_params, in Layer()
Ddisplay_service.h74 DisplayService(android::Hwc2::Composer* hidl,
Ddisplay_service.cpp42 DisplayService::DisplayService(Hwc2::Composer* hidl, in DisplayService()
/frameworks/native/services/surfaceflinger/CompositionEngine/tests/
DMockHWComposer.h106 MOCK_CONST_METHOD0(getComposer, android::Hwc2::Composer*());
/frameworks/native/libs/gui/include/gui/
DSurfaceComposerClient.h87 friend class Composer; variable